我有一个简单的查询,它返回两列ProjectName和Amount。我需要的是一个动态的行作为最后的最多行有Grand Total和它在图中。
Project GRN Value
Prj 1 100000
Prj 2 200000
Prj 3 400000
------------------------
Grand Total 700000
Grand Total应该是一个动态行,它会自动嵌入到最后,并具有GRN值的总和。
所以我有一个非常简单的视图,如下所示:
Location Month DelRec Warehouse_Number Code Value
Canada November Deliveries Warehouse1 C 11041.2
Canada November Deliveries Warehouse 2 C 0
Canada November Receipts Warehouse 3 C 0
USA
我有一个包含动态列的电子表格。我想通过添加一行来对列求和。我发现了如何使用查询对行进行求和,而不是对列进行求和。
我的查询如下,我想在每个查询的末尾添加列的总和。
=
{
INDEX(QUERY(QUERY({Staffs!A2:1000},
"select Col1,"&TEXTJOIN(",", 1,
"sum(Col"&SEQUENCE(COUNTA(Staffs!B1:1), 1, 2)&")")&"
where Col1 is not null
group by
我已经制定了以下动态SQL查询,将未知数量的行值(Maschine名称为nvarchar)转换为列。旋转列的行值应该是特定机器的停机时间和维护时间(两者都是整数)的总和。
DECLARE @columns NVARCHAR(MAX), @sql NVARCHAR(MAX);
SET @columns = N'';
SELECT @columns += N', p.' + QUOTENAME(Maschines)
FROM (SELECT Maschines FROM Rawdata AS p
GROUP BY MASCHINE) AS x;
SET @s
我有一个Google工作表,我想使用一个查询来动态地使用一些数据,并计算一些特定列的总和。我可以很好地收集数据。然后,当我想要将列的总和相加时,我会出错。下面是使用的代码: ={QUERY(data;"SELECT A, B, C, D, E, F, G ORDER BY E DESC";1);{
"TOTAL";
SUM('Données'!$E$1:$E)
}} 你能帮帮我吗?我想在最后一行计算D,E,F列的总和。 谢谢